Chocolate Brownie Choco Chip Cake

Description

It has that perfect balance of sweetness and bitterness, moist and chocolaty taste with a spongy texture. Just perfect for the any occasion, be it a birthday party, Christmas or a new year party. This cake is made in a cooker to perfection 

Cooking Time

Preparation Time :10 Min

Cook Time : 40 Min

Total Time : 50 Min

Ingredients

Serves : 6
  • 1.5 cups maida/all purpose flour


  • 1 cup fresh cream


  • 1/2 cup full cream milk


  • 1 1/2 cup fine sugar


  • 2 teaspoon butter


  • 4 walnuts coarsely crushed


  • 10 cashews split into two


  • 2 teaspoon instant coffee


  • 1 teaspoon Sprig Natural Bourbon vanilla extract


  • 1 teaspoon baking powder


  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da


  • 3 teaspoon chocolate syrup


  • 4 tablespoons cocoa powder


  • 2 teaspoon choco chips

Directions

  • Line or grease a baking dish.
  • Preheat the cooker with a stand inside on medium flame.
  • Sieve the maida/ cookie powder, coffee powder, cocoa powder, baking soda and baking powder thrice to remove any lumps.
  • Take sugar and butter in a big bowl and blend thoroughly add cream/malai and beat well to get fluffy mixture, now add flour, vanilla essence, crushed walnuts and milk
  • Mix very well, slowly, till the whole batter is uniform and fluffy and air gets inside.
  • pour the cake batter into the prepared cake tin, shake the cake pan from the sides.
  • Now put the pan in pre-heated cooker and cover with lid, without the whistle
  • Set the flame high for 10 minutes ,then on medium flame for another 10 minutes, now arrange/ sprinkle choco chips on the surface, and lower the flame for 20 minutes
  • Check with a long knife in the center, if it comes out clean , then cake is ready, switch off the flame.
  • Let it cool on a wire rack for say 30 minutes
  • Then pour chocolate syrup , do the plating, cut in triangles and serve to your loved ones with coffee or tea and lotza love .
